Description
2-(4-Ethylpiperazin-1-yl)benzaldehyde is a versatile and high-purity benzaldehyde derivative featuring a substituted piperazine moiety. This compound is a critical pharmaceutical intermediate and organic building block valued for its role in synthesizing complex molecules. It is primarily utilized by research institutions and manufacturers in the pharmaceutical and agrochemical industries for developing new active ingredients.
Application
- Pharmaceutical Intermediate: A key precursor in the synthesis of potential drug candidates, particularly those targeting neurological and psychiatric disorders.
- Organic Synthesis Building Block: Used in the construction of complex heterocyclic compounds, ligands, and fine chemicals via reactions like reductive amination or condensation.
- Agrochemical Research: Serves as a starting material for developing novel pesticides and herbicides.
- Chemical Research & Development: Employed in academic and industrial R&D for exploring new synthetic methodologies and creating specialized chemical libraries.
- Material Science: Potential use in the synthesis of organic ligands for catalysts or functional materials.
Basic Information
| Product Name | 2-(4-Ethylpiperazin-1-yl)benzaldehyde |
| CAS No. | 865203-79-8 |
| Molecular Formula | C₁₃H₁₈N₂O |
| Molecular Weight | 218.30 g/mol |
| Synonyms | 2-(4-Ethyl-1-piperazinyl)benzaldehyde; 1-[2-Formylphenyl]-4-ethylpiperazine; Benzaldehyde, 2-(4-ethyl-1-piperazinyl)-; 865203-79-8; 2-(4-Ethylpiperazin-1-yl)benzaldehyde; 4-Ethyl-1-(2-formylphenyl)piperazine |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Due to its sensitivity to oxidation, it is recommended to handle and store the material under an inert atmosphere for long-term preservation. Keep away from heat and incompatible materials.
